If you want your rear lamps to sit straight and not crooked (tilted up) like the 2 left and the right backup light remove them and be sure to engage the dowels that are cast into the back of the housing into the hole in the bracket
Eyes like a Hawk TT Mine were like that a couple years ago until a guy at a Vette show pointed it out to me, I got home and put them in correctly, took about 15 minutes.
